Understand the Court Refine



Browsing a drunk driving court hearing can really feel daunting, but comprehending the court procedure can make it more workable. Initially, you'll need to recognize that your hearing is likely to happen in a community or county court. You'll enter the courtroom, where the judge presides over your instance in addition to the district attorney and potentially your attorney. It is necessary to show up early to acquaint on your own with the setup and the procedures.

Next off, the hearing normally begins with the court calling your case. You'll be asked to enter a plea-- guilty, blameless, or no contest. If you beg blameless, the court will certainly schedule a trial date. During the hearing, both sides may offer evidence, witness statements, and arguments. Be prepared to pay attention very carefully and react suitably.

Comprehending court decorum is critical; stand when the judge enters and leaves, and talk only when triggered. Remain calmness and composed, as this can influence just how the judge views you.

Finally, bear in mind that the process may vary based upon your certain costs, so acquaint on your own with any kind of unique facets that can emerge in your situation.

Gather Necessary Files



Collecting essential documents is vital for your DWI court hearing. Beginning by accumulating all relevant paperwork pertaining to your case. This includes your apprehension record, citation, and any type of breath or blood test results. These papers provide essential information that can influence your defense and will assist you recognize the specifics of the charges against you.

Next off, gather any kind of proof that supports your case. This could consist of witness declarations, pictures, or any other documents that can aid establish your side of the tale. If you have actually finished any type of alcohol education programs, include those certificates too; they can reveal the court your commitment to dealing with the problem.

Do not neglect to acquire your driving record. A clean driving history can operate in your favor and demonstrate that this event was out of personality for you.

Lastly, maintain duplicates of all documents organized and conveniently accessible. This not just aids you stay prepared but additionally enables your attorney to evaluate whatever thoroughly.

Being well-prepared with the best papers can make a substantial distinction in how your hearing proceeds, so take this action seriously.
